diff options
author | Cristian Adam <cristian.adam@qt.io> | 2023-09-12 12:44:58 +0200 |
---|---|---|
committer | Cristian Adam <cristian.adam@qt.io> | 2023-09-12 11:56:28 +0000 |
commit | 74640c6d5b42c2d431f1064fee7057139896b9c8 (patch) | |
tree | be273745f5b27ed00c8af6fd07e58c7592bddc44 | |
parent | 91b67da6da6497ee1179bbfe1d4e0fd2c3e998ce (diff) |
CMakePM: Fix crash
Amends 6528bd3eeda563d7d692c54b2b7035488f5f8974
Fixes: QTCREATORBUG-29587
Change-Id: I62e469a461dd730858e05d0309151dba4e9fe93c
Reviewed-by: Eike Ziller <eike.ziller@qt.io>
-rw-r--r-- | src/plugins/cmakeprojectmanager/cmakebuildsystem.cpp |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/src/plugins/cmakeprojectmanager/cmakebuildsystem.cpp b/src/plugins/cmakeprojectmanager/cmakebuildsystem.cpp index 25120aea9e..733bcb48df 100644 --- a/src/plugins/cmakeprojectmanager/cmakebuildsystem.cpp +++ b/src/plugins/cmakeprojectmanager/cmakebuildsystem.cpp @@ -661,7 +661,7 @@ FilePaths CMakeBuildSystem::filesGeneratedFrom(const FilePath &sourceFile) const const QString generatedFileName = "ui_" + sourceFile.completeBaseName() + ".h"; auto targetNode = this->project()->nodeForFilePath(sourceFile); - while (!dynamic_cast<const CMakeTargetNode *>(targetNode)) + while (targetNode && !dynamic_cast<const CMakeTargetNode *>(targetNode)) targetNode = targetNode->parentFolderNode(); FilePaths generatedFilePaths; |